The coach of the National Taiwan Normal University women's soccer team, Zhou Taiying, has been accused of forcing students to cooperate with research by deducting credits and forcing them to cooperate with blood draws. All the funds were recovered as the team's public fund. The incident has been raging for many days, and a recording of Zhou Taiying scolding students has also been exposed. However, there are still many suspicious points in the case, including that students have been having their blood drawn seven years ago, but the research project that was linked to it started in 2023. In addition, other units in the same type of sub-research also denied that there was a "blood drawing project." In order to preserve evidence, the Northern District Prosecutors Office went to the National Taiwan Normal University and other places yesterday (17th) to seize the stored blood samples and project information, and listed Zhou Taiying as the defendant, and conducted a separate investigation into the suspicion of embezzlement and coercion.
Attorney Li Yusheng of Fidelity Law Office said that if the money that should be given to students for the experiment is not actually distributed, there may be a problem of embezzlement, and forcing students to draw blood may also involve the crime of coercion under the criminal law. In addition, since blood contains unique characteristics of the human body, if the blood is not used in the research project, it may also violate the Personal Information Protection Act and the Human Research Act, and the maximum penalty may be a prison sentence of less than 5 years and a fine of NT$1 million.
